Abstract
The invention discloses an air regulation optimized fresh-keeping method for asparaguses, of which the technical process comprises the following steps of: (1) selecting superior healthy straight asparaguses of which grass height is 25 cm and diameter is 6-18 mm, and packaging the selected asparaguses in a bag; (2) mixing gas with a gas proportion mixer, wherein the mixed gas is composed of CO2, O2, Ar and N2; (3) vacuumizing the bag with an air regulating package machine, aerating the bag with the mixed gas, and performing heat sealing to execute air regulation package; and (4) refrigerating the packaged fresh asparaguses at temperature of 2.5-3.5 DEG C. In the air regulation package step, the aerated gas includes the CO2, the O2, the Ar and the N2, and the gas volume mixing ratio of the four gases is as follows: 0-20% of the CO2, 0-20% of the O2, 0-5% of the Ar and 65-100% of the N2; and the ratio of the numerical value of the amount of the volume of the aerated gas counted by millimeter to the numerical value of the weight of the asparaguses counted by gram is 3/1-2/1. Compared with the traditional asparagus fresh-keeping method, the method can effectively prolong the shelf life of the asparaguses, and in the shelf life, the appearance of the asparaguses is similar as that of the fresh asparaguses.

Background technology
Asparagus (Asparagus Officinal is L.cv Jersey Giant) claim asparagus, asparagus or wild lucid asparagus etc. again, belongs to the perennial plant that the Liliaceae asparagus belongs to.Respiration was vigorous after asparagus was gathered, the rapid bad change of quality, and green asparagus (is generally 0~5 ℃) at low temperatures, and fresh and tender state also can only be kept 3 days.
MAP (Modified Atmosphere Package) gas flush packaging method is about to the tender stem of asparagus and packs with plastic sheeting, pre-set gas componant is charged into, rely on asparagus self respiration and film that the permeability of gas is regulated a bag composition of gases within then, thereby reach fresh-keeping purpose.

The present invention adopts suitable O
2Content suppresses the tender fasciated fiberization of Vc, chlorophyll degradation and asparagus to asparagus and plays important effect, low excessively oxygen environment, and asparagus will carry out violent anaerobic respiration; And in the oxygen environment, asparagus carries out aerobic respiration again, control O
2Content plays topmost effect to asparagus is fresh-keeping under a lower ratio.The present invention compares with traditional asparagus air regulating fresh-keeping method, has not only prolonged freshness date, and outward appearance and new fresh asparagus are comparatively approaching.
